Nexxen Announces May 2025 Share Repurchase Program Summary
June 2, 2025 7:30 AM EDTNEW YORK, June 02,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Nexxen International Ltd. (NASDAQ: NEXN) (Nexxen or the Company), a global, flexible advertising technology platform with deep expertise in data and advanced TV, today announced that during May 2025 the Company repurchased 1,260,000 Ordinary Shares at an average price of $11.30.
As of May 31, 2025, Nexxen had 59,483,096 Ordinary Shares outstanding (excluding treasury shares) and approximately $24.8 million remaining under its current share repurchase program authorization.
